Russell Wilson is expected to be the Pittsburgh Steelers' starting quarterback in the 2024 season, but there is speculation that he could be released if outplayed by Justin Fields during training camp.

Key Points

  • Russell Wilson signed a veteran minimum contract with the Steelers after being released by the Denver Broncos.
  • An NFL executive suggested that the Steelers could release Wilson if he is outplayed by Justin Fields in training camp.
  • The Steelers have the luxury of evaluating both Wilson and Fields during camp and making the best decision for the team.
